Rob Chrisman
Stratmor Group

Rob Chrisman began his career in mortgage banking – primarily capital markets – 36 years ago in 1985 with First California Mortgage, assisting in Secondary Marketing until 1988, when he joined Tuttle & Co., a leading mortgage pipeline risk management firm. He was an account manager and partner at Tuttle & Co. until 1996, when he moved to Scotland with his family for 9 months.

He returned to the United States in mid-1997 and ran Secondary for Standard Financial, a sub-prime lender in northern California. In late 1997 Rob was hired by CrossLand Mortgage to start, and be the president of, a sub-prime company named OnCall Mortgage (a division of CrossLand). OnCall Mortgage was in existence until Wells Fargo purchased First Security Bank (the owner of CrossLand) at the end of 2000.

Rob then joined CMG Mortgage, a wholesale mortgage bank, as the Director of Secondary Marketing. In early 2003 and re-joined Tuttle Risk Management Services, Inc. TRMS (now Compass) provides mortgage pipeline risk management for mortgage companies and thrifts that seek to originate and sell loans into the secondary mortgage market. In November of 2006 Rob left TRMS to become the Director of Capital Markets for RPM Mortgage, a retail residential lender you all know, leaving there in late 2008 to focus on not only publishing a widely read daily market commentary on current mortgage events but also on his family.

He is on the board of directors of Inheritance Funding Corporation, a financial services company which advances capital to heirs, of Doorway Home Loans, of AXIS Appraisal Management, and of the California MBA. He is also a member of the Secure Settlements Advisory Board, an associate of the STRATMOR Group, and of the Mortgage Bankers Association of the Carolinas and its membership committee. Rob has provided expert witness services for mortgage and real estate-related cases, has lectured to groups around the country.

Bill Cosgrove, CMB
President & CEO
Union Home Mortgage

2015 MBA Chairman

Bill Cosgrove, CMB is the president and chief executive officer of Union Home Mortgage, a high-growth, full-service retail, wholesale, consumer direct, correspondent & in-house servicing platform - independent mortgage banking company headquartered in greater Cleveland, Ohio. A recognized thought leader, Mr. Cosgrove has more than 35 years of mortgage banking experience and is the first and only mortgage banker in Ohio to lead the Ohio MBA as president in 2007 and the national MBA as chairman in 2015.

He is also the founder of the MBA Independent Mortgage Banking Conference. Mr. Cosgrove joined Union Home Mortgage in 1994 and became its sole owner in 1999. Under Mr. Cosgrove’s leadership, Union Home Mortgage has experienced incredible growth, expanding to 165 branches and more than 1,600 Partners nationwide. UHM closes more than 13 billion in first mortgage lending.

Bill serves the community as chairman of the Union Home Foundation. He is a board member of the Greater Cleveland Partnership, The Greater Cleveland Sports Commission, The Playhouse Square Foundation and the Rock & Roll Hall of Fame and Museum.

Mark Jones
Chair Elect
Mortgage Bankers Association

Mark Jones  Mark Jones is a co-founder of Amerifirst Home Mortgage, a company he established in 1983 in Kalamazoo, Michigan. Under his leadership, Amerifirst expanded from a single location to over 80 full-service branches nationwide, employing 900 personnel. In January 2023, Amerifirst merged with Union Home Mortgage, resulting in the formation of a top 40 national mortgage lender, where Mark currently holds the position of President.

Mark's achievements extend beyond his role at Amerifirst. He is the Chairman-Elect for the Mortgage Bankers Association of America and is set to assume the Chairman position in October. He serves as the Chairman of the MBA's DEI Advisory Committee and was previously the co-chair of the Independent Mortgage Bankers Executive Council.

Prior to the merger with Union Home Mortgage, Amerifirst held prominent positions as the top USDA lender and the third-ranked FHA lender in Michigan, as well as the 13th-ranked FHA lender in Florida. Amerifirst also acted as a Ginnie Mae issuer and managed a $6 billion loan portfolio in-house. The company received recognition as a Best & Brightest Company to Work for in the Nation for five consecutive years (2016-2020) and was named one of the top 50 Best Mortgage Companies to Work For in 2021.

Mark's contributions have been acknowledged by prestigious accolades, including the Ernst & Young Entrepreneur of the Year award for Michigan and Northwest Ohio in 2016.   In addition to his professional engagements, Mark serves as a board member and chairs the Public Policy Committee at Southwest Michigan First, A regional economic development council. He holds a Bachelor of Science in Business Administration and Management from Virginia Commonwealth University, where he was a member of the Varsity Swimming & Diving team. During his time at the university, Mark won the 1979 Virginia Intercollegiate State Championship in 1-meter springboard diving and qualified twice for the NCAA Regional competition.

Mark resides in greater Kalamazoo with his wife, and they are proud parents to three adult children and grandparents to two grandchildren.

Sue Woodard

Independent Consultant, Public Speaker and Media Columnist, Commentator, Contributor

 

Sue Woodard brings more than 30 years of financial services and mortgage industry experience, strategic vision and leadership to her role as a Strategic Advisor at STRATMOR Group. Having held many executive and leadership positions throughout her career, Woodard’s specialties are in customer experience, operationalizing excellence in the customer and employee journey, content strategy, and developing personal brand and presence via speaking, media and social media.

Woodard started her career at the ground level in financial services, became a top producing originator, then leveraged her knowledge to become a highly acclaimed industry speaker, subject matter expert and technology executive. Sue has been awarded numerous industry honors, including the NMP Most Powerful Women in Mortgage Banking, the MPA HOT 100 list, the Housing Wire Vanguard Award, and the NMP Most Innovative Award.

Sue is known for her genuine enthusiasm and passion for the mortgage industry, the people working in it, and the customers across the nation that the industry helps create “home.” She applies her breadth of experience and depth of relationships to add tremendous value to each of the clients she serves. Throughout her career, delivering an excellent experience that goes beyond what is expected is the standard – which made joining the team at STRATMOR a perfect fit.

A graduate of Augsburg College in Minneapolis, Woodard completed a double major in Finance and Business Management with a minor in Economics. She serves on the board of HOPE4Youth, a non-profit working to end youth homelessness, as well as on the board of Axis Lending Academy, an industry non-profit. As a bit of a thrill seeker, she has sky-dived over Vegas, fire walked on hot coals, Harley-ed down Route 66, run a Ragnar through the desert and cage dived with great white sharks, but claims nothing has been more exciting than raising her millennial daughter.
